History and Significance
Since its opening, the bridge has facilitated economic growth by significantly reducing travel time between major commercial destinations. However, its importance extends beyond mere transportation. The bridge itself is named after a distinguished local figure: Albert W. Gilchrist, the 20th Governor of Florida, whose legacy includes fostering growth and development in the region.
